Shaboob splinter group pledges allegiance to ISIL
A new terrorist group has pledged allegiance to Isis as it continues to expand its presence in East Africa. A group calling itself “Jahba East Africa” announced its alliance on Thursday, hailing a “new era” in the region.

In a statement, terrorists militants gave bayah (an oath of allegiance) to Isis leader Abu Bakr al-Baghdadi and recognised him as the “rightful Khalifa (leader) of all Muslims”.

The terrorist group’s name is previously unknown but there were hints in the statement that its terrorist supporters may previously have been part offal ofal-Shabaab.

Jahba East Africa criticised the group, which is linked to al-Qaedaand controls swathes of Somalia, as well as launching attacks in Kenya and other countries in the region.

“We in Jahba East Africa are advising all East Africans to leave al-Shabaab and their sponsor groups, like Al-Muhajiroun, Al-Hijra and Ansar Islam,” the statement said. “Like Al-Shabaab the sponsor groups have not understood the binding obligation of the Khalifah (caliphate).

“We are telling the terrorists mujahideen in East Africa that al-Shabaab has now become a psychological and physical prison.

“To pledge bayah to Caliph Abu Bakr al-Baghdadi is freedom for the terrorists mujahideen in East Africa and opportunity to wage terrorism jihad according to the Sunnah against the enemies of Allah.”

A spokesperson said the group was “newly created” and comprised of terrorists militants fighting in Somalia, including Kenyans, Tanzanians and Ugandans. He said terrorists militants had been detained for pledging allegiance to Isis, adding that the statement was “on behalf all the East Africans in al-Shabaab and those terrorists that seek to open new up fronts in East Africa”.

There have been rumours of internal disputes between terrorist supporters of Isis and al-Qaeda within al-Shabaab for years, culminating in the reported creation of a pro-Islamic State faction.

Pressure to switch allegiance from al-Qaeda grew when Nigerian terrorists insurgents Boko Haram joined Isis in March last year and released a message urging its fellow sub-Saharan jihadists to do the same.

Isis terrorist leaders are understood to have approached al-Shabaab terrorist leaders themselves to make an alliance and released a series of propaganda videos calling for the creation of “Wilayat Somalia” – Somalia province. A memo was reportedly circulated among al-Shabaab terrorists fighters in September saying that its allegiance to al-Qaeda would not change and warning of punishments under Islamic law for any dissenters.

The move to silence pro-Isis terrorists elements appears to have failed. In a newly-created Twitter account, Jahba East Africa were calling on jihadists to join them on Friday, adding: “A new era will come to East Africa soon InshaAllah (God willing).”

Isis uses pledges of allegiance by existing terrorist and insurgent groups to establish franchises around the world. Libya’s Shura Council of Islamic Youth, for example, became Wilayat Barqa, while Egyptian jihadists Ansar Bait al-Maqdis were rebranded as Wilayat Sinai.

Terrorists Groups in Southeast Asia, the Caucasus, West Africa, Algeria and Gaza have also declared their allegiance to become part of the “global caliphate”.

Somali pirates threaten to attack illegal fishing trawlers
Pirates who once ruled the seas off Somalia are little more than a memory but while they are forgotten, they are not gone.

The trial in Paris of seven men accused of killing a French sailor and kidnapping his wife in 2011 is a reminder of the terror. However, experts and former pirates alike say the scourge may return.

“There hasn’t been a serious attack on a commercial vessel in over two years,” said John Steed, Horn of Africa manager for the US-based non-profit Oceans Beyond Piracy. “But the guys haven’t gone and nothing’s changed on the ground.”

Anti-piracy patrols by international warships and armed guards aboard commercial vessels, which continue to chug fast and far past the Somali coast, have suppressed piracy, not stopped it.

The last wave began in 2005 and reached its peak six years later when Somali pirate gangs attacked 237 vessels and, at year’s end, held 11 ships and 216 hostages, earning on average more than $2 million for every ship ransomed. Back then, the total economic cost of Somali piracy was estimated at $6.9 billion.

Much of that cost was down to counter-piracy actions, including the deployment of warships, extra fuel burned by vessels racing through the pirate ranges and the hiring of private armed security teams aboard ships. These costly measures worked and Somali piracy dropped off dramatically so that by 2013, no commercial vessels were successfully boarded.

Now some pirates have turned to a new activity, fishing, and are finding themselves up against a new enemy: Foreign trawlers.

The anti-piracy navies have no mandate to stop illegal fishing and private guards have no interest in it, while Somalia, making an unsteady recovery from war, lacks a coastguard and a navy.

“There’s now no risk to illegal trawlers which can fish at will,” said Steed.

Pirates turned fishermen grumble about the trawlers and have threatened to take up arms.

“We are fishermen but where is the fish?” asked Abdulahi Abas, a former pirate in the coastal town of Graced. “I joined the pirates because of those illegal fishing vessels and now we have left the piracy business, we cannot fish in our waters.”

Some trawlers have been attacked. Last year, Iranian fishing boat Siraj was hijacked while its partner vessel, Jaber, escaped after a gunfight with pirates.

On any given day, scores of foreign trawlers illegally pull fish out of Somalia’s territorial waters. Among the worst illegal fishing offenders are Iranian, Spanish and Taiwanese vessels.

Requests for asylum in Germany drop 66% in March — minister
[IsraelTimes] About 20,000 applications received last month, compared to 120,000 in January

The number of new asylum applications in Germany, Europe’s top destination for refugees last year, dropped 66 percent in March to about 20,000, Interior Minister Thomas de Maiziere said Friday.

"In December 2015, it was 120,000 people, in January 90,000, in February 60,000 and in March 20,000," he said, weeks after a string of Balkan countries closed their borders to refugees, halting the mass influx.

Germany last year took in more than one million refugees and migrants colonists, with the flow accelerating after Chancellor Angela Merkel

Istanbul police seize guns at anti-drug association linked to ISIL
Istanbul police on April 8 seized seven shotguns and 16 handguns at a youth association which is suspected to have links with the Islamic State of Iraq and the Levant (ISIL).

Police raided the Şehremini Youth and anti-Drug Association in the Fatih district and the homes of its founders upon an anonymous tip that guns were stashed in the association’s building. While no illegal materials were found in the house raids, seven shotguns, 16 handguns, 21 charger clips and 110 bullets were found in a stash hidden between two walls.

The six suspects detained during the operations are accused of selling arms over the Internet. The police said all suspects had criminal records, and an association founder, identified only by his initials M.İ., had been detained multiple times earlier on charges of drug, theft and resisting the police. It was also found out that M.İ. and another suspect had set up social media accounts under names “Ebu Zer" and "Ebu Katade," through which they shared messages promoting ISIL.

The arms trade was also made through those social media accounts, the police said.

The police are now investigation in detail the ties between the association and the jihadist group, which killed at least 150 people in four suicide attacks in Turkey since last July.

US warns of 'credible threats' to tourist areas in Istanbul, Antalya
The United States embassy in Turkey on April 9 warned American citizens of "credible threats" to tourist areas in Istanbul and the Mediterranean resort city of Antalya, a day after Israel warned of "imminent risks" of attacks.

"The U.S. Mission in Turkey would like to inform U.S. citizens that there are credible threats to tourist areas, in particular to public squares and docks in Istanbul and Antalya," read the emergency travel warning published on its official website.

On April 8, Israel reissued and accentuated a warning to its citizens to avoid Turkey over the "immediate risks" of attacks, weeks after three Israelis were killed in an Istanbul suicide bombing.

"Following a situational assessment, we are reiterating and sharpening the high level of threat in Turkey," the counter terrorism bureau said.

Its warning came hours after the Turkish foreign ministry announced "progress towards finalizing the agreement" on restoring ties with Israel, a day after both sides held talks in London.

"There are immediate risks of attacks being carried out in the country, and we stress the threat applies to all tourism sites in Turkey," Israel's counter terrorism bureau said in a statement.

It called on all Israelis to avoid visiting Turkey and urged Israeli tourists there to leave "as soon as possible," defining the threat as level 2 -- "concrete and high" -- the same as in its previous warning from March 28.

Three Israelis and an Iranian were killed and 39 people wounded when a man blew himself up on Istanbul’s Istiklal Avenue, a famous shopping street in the heart of Turkey's largest city, on March 19. Turkey said the bomber had links to the Islamic State of Iraq and the Levant (ISIL), and on April 5 Israel's defense ministry said he had most likely targeted the Israelis deliberately.

Israel sees 26% drop in Palestinian terrorist attacks in March
[IsraelTimes] Figure of 123 incidents is lowest since last July; only fatality was US visitor Taylor Force; total does not include 3 Israelis killed in Istanbul terror

The number of terrorist attacks carried out in Israeli-controlled areas in March decreased by 26 percent over February, making last month’s tally of 123 incidents the lowest recorded since July.

The only fatality among victims of March attacks inside Israel was US citizen Taylor Force, a Vanderbilt University student, who was killed in a stabbing attack on March 8 in Jaffa. That event also accounted for nine of the 26 victims maimed in terrorist attacks last month in Israel, according to data published earlier this week by the Shin Bet, Israel’s security agency.

Several Paleostinians were killed last month, most of them while carrying out attacks.

Paleostinian attacks in February resulted in the death of three victims and the wounding of 11 -- a decrease from the slaying of five victims in January, when 28 were maimed.

The figure for March is the lowest monthly total recorded since last July, when 103 attacks were observed.

The tally includes neither the three Israeli victims of a March 19 suicide kaboom in Istanbul nor the two Israelis maimed in the March 22 kaboom at Brussels’ Zaventem Airport.

In Israel and the West Bank, attacks began increasing in August, when 171 of them were documented, and rose sharply in September and October, with 223 and 620 attacks recorded in those months respectively. Prime Minister Benjamin Netanyahu in October called the escalation "a terror wave," whereas many in the Israeli and Paleostinian media dubbed it "the third intifada," or "the knife intifada."

But the overall number of attacks decreased to 326 in November, 246 in December, 169 in January and 155 in February.

Of the incidents recorded in March, only six were stabbing attacks. Another 92 involved Molotov cocktails and nine featured explosive charges along Israel’s fence with the Gazoo Strip.
